About This Coffee

This Guatemala Uvas is a classic coffee from the Huehuetenango region, grown at altitudes between 1400 and 2000 meters. It is a washed coffee featuring a blend of Caturra, Catuai, Typica, and Bourbon varieties. The flavor profile is characterized by warm nutty notes, rich chocolate, and a caramel finish, complemented by a hint of green grapes. It offers a balanced sweetness with a bright acidity and a gentle bitterness, making it a versatile choice for daily brewing.

KC

Klaro Coffee

Klaro Coffee is a Warsaw based specialty roastery founded and run entirely by barista Maksym Volkovytskyi, a one person operation where Maksym handles sourcing, roasting, and shipping of every coffee that carries the brand's name. The name Klaro comes from the Spanish word claro, meaning clear, and reflects the founder's philosophy of bringing clarity to specialty coffee by stripping away the pretension and jargon that can make the category feel intimidating to newcomers. Maksym regularly shares brewing recipes and educational content to demystify specialty coffee, and offers workshops and classes to engage the local community, all while maintaining worldwide shipping for the roastery's single origin offerings. Klaro uses simple, minimal packaging that is carbon neutral and recyclable, an approach to sustainability that matches the clean, uncluttered aesthetic the brand applies to everything from its online store to its ceramic branded mugs. As a solo roaster competing in one of Europe's most active specialty markets, Klaro Coffee proves that scale is not required to build a loyal following when the coffee is good and the person behind it is willing to do every job himself.
